Orchard Core 3.0, Admin Theme in Orchard Core: The Developer cheat sheet - This week in Orchard (19/06/2026)

We are thrilled to announce that Orchard Core 3.0 is out! Check out this post to know everything about the latest release of Orchard Core. In the coming weeks, we will explore the latest features and additions in Orchard Core 3.0!

New documentation by contributor Quoc Bao An Nguyen covers how to work with the Admin Theme in Orchard Core for building consistent, maintainable custom admin interfaces.

Thanks to contributor ghazi1567, ReCaptcha settings can now be configured via ConfigureReCaptchaSettings(), allowing keys to be pulled from appsettings.json rather than only from the admin dashboard.

A new demo by Mike Alhayek showcases how the AI Suite can route chat sessions to live human agents (e.g., via Genesys), enabling hybrid AI-and-human support workflows.
